Renal cell carcinoma in a horseshoe kidney: Report of a rare disease
A horseshoe kidney (HSK) is the most common congenital renal fusion anomaly. HSKs are more likely than normal kidneys to have associated problems of stones, ureteropelvic junction obstruction, stasis and infection.

An Unusual ‘W’ Shaped Thyroid Gland with Absence of Isthmus - A Case Report [PDF]
Thyroid gland is one of the largest endocrine glands located in the neck opposite C5 -T1 vertebrae. It consists of 2 lobes connected to each other by an isthmus. It depicts a number of congenital anomalies.

Agenesis of the thyroid isthmus
The thyroid gland is an endocrine gland with high vascularise. It is formed of right and left two side lobes and of isthmus lobe joining the two lobes and this resemble the letter H. Morphological variation and developmental abnormalities of the thyroid gland has been reported in the literature in a wide range.
